Cytogenetic testing, a powerful tool for analyzing chromosomes, is progressively increasing traction in Nigeria. This technique allows experts to scrutinize the structure and number of chromosomes, revealing potential variations that can contribute to inherited disorders.
Additionally, cytogenetic testing plays a crucial role in prenatal diagnosis, assisting medical professionals in identifying chromosomal syndromes in developing fetuses. This invaluable information empowers families to make educated decisions about their pregnancies and plan accordingly.
Nigeria's burgeoning biotechnology sector is actively embracing cytogenetic testing, with leading laboratories and research institutions at the forefront of this advancement. The increasing availability and affordability of these tests are changing the landscape of healthcare in Nigeria.
